[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#856274: removal of ada-gcc-name patch causes build failures for non default gnat builds



Package: gnat-5,gnat-6,gnat-7
Severity: important
X-Debbugs-CC: Svante Signell <svante.signell@gmail.com>

The recent gcc-5 upload with the ada-gcc-name patch removed results in build
failures, because gnatmake now calls /usr/bin/gcc (which points to gcc-6), and
doesn't find an installed gnat1 binary [1]. So I think that the workaround from
#814978 only works for the default gnat version, and we should properly fix this
issue.  Just adding gnat-6 as a build dependency won't help, because we cannot
assume that a newer gnat is able to build an older gnat.

So we need to investigate where the doubled suffix comes from.

[1]
https://buildd.debian.org/status/fetch.php?pkg=gcc-5&arch=amd64&ver=5.4.1-6&stamp=1488135841&raw=0


Reply to: